Course structure

• Foundations of Problem-Solving Psychology
• Cognitive Processes in Decision-Making
• Behavioral Interventions for Complex Problems
• Psychological Assessment and Diagnosis
• Ethical Issues in Problem-Solving Practice
• Group Dynamics and Collaborative Problem-Solving
• Advanced Research Methods in Psychology
• Stress and Coping Mechanisms
• Neuropsychological Approaches to Problem-Solving
• Applied Problem-Solving in Organizational Contexts

Career path

```html
career roles key responsibilities
behavioral consultant analyzing behavior patterns, designing intervention strategies, and providing actionable solutions.
organizational psychologist improving workplace dynamics, enhancing employee well-being, and optimizing team performance.
mental health counselor assessing psychological issues, offering therapeutic support, and developing coping strategies.
educational psychologist addressing learning challenges, designing educational programs, and supporting student development.
research analyst conducting psychological research, analyzing data, and presenting findings for practical applications.
human resources specialist resolving workplace conflicts, improving employee engagement, and implementing training programs.
life coach guiding clients in personal growth, setting achievable goals, and fostering problem-solving skills.
